Glendale Unified

John Muir Elementary

912 South Chevy Chase Drive, Glendale, CA 91205-2540

Summary

John Muir Elementary is underperforming.

53.2% of students are reading at grade level in John Muir Elementary, and it is slowly trending up.Trending up

Math is weaker at 46.9%; most students are not yet at grade level, and it is trending down slightly.Trending down
